Operation
Adjusting the browning level
The desired level of browning, from “light” (I) to “dark” (IIIII), can be adjusted
infinitely with the toasting dial
.
NOTICE
►
Take note that, subject to the demand made on the toaster, the level of
browning can vary somewhat with an unvarying adjustment of the toasting
dial
! The less the number of slices inserted, the higher is the browning
level. Thus, if you are not intending to toast many slices, always set the
toasting dial
a little lower.
Toasting
CAUTION - RISK OF FIRE!
►
When the appliance is in operation, do NOT cover the toasting slots
.
There will be a risk of fire! The appliance could be irreparably damaged!
1) After setting the desired browning level, insert the bread into the toaster
slots
.
2) Press the operating slide
downwards. The automatic bread centring device
centres the inserted bread in the toaster slots
. During the toasting process
the control lamp integrated in the “Stop” button
glows.
3) When the desired level of browning has been reached the toaster switches
itself off automatically, the slices are ejected to the top and the control lamp
goes out.
Interrupting the toasting process
If you wish to interrupt the toasting procedure, press the button “Stop”
.
The toaster switches itself off and the bread slices are ejected upwards.
Warming function
The warming function enables you to warm bread without browning it. As
an example, for toast that has gone cold. The bread is only briefly warmed.
1) Insert the bread and press the operating button
down.
2) Press the „Warm up“ button
. During the warm up process the control
lamp integrated in the „Warm up“ button
glows.
3) When the bread has been reheated, the appliance switches itself off auto-
matically and the slices are ejected upwards.
